Summary
Gastonia bans letting weeds or grass grow 12 inches or taller within 100 feet of any structure, and property owners must also keep the street right-of-way in front of their lot clear of tall growth. Violations are misdemeanors.

Full Breakdown
City Code § 11-24(b) prohibits any person from causing, suffering or permitting on property under their control the growth of weeds or grass to a height of 12 inches or more within 100 feet of any structure. Section 11-24(a) more broadly bars noxious growth or overhanging shrubbery on curbs, rights-of-way, alleyway halves and grass strips abutting the property that becomes or threatens to become a fire hazard, a harboring place for rats, mice, snakes or other vermin, or otherwise endangers public health or safety. Section 11-16(f) reinforces this by requiring every owner and occupant to maintain the street right-of-way between the curbline and their property line in a reasonably safe condition, removing dangerous plantings, shrubbery, limbs, tall grass and weeds.
The city manager, through the designated department, may order immediate removal of dangerous plantings, shrubbery, trees and limbs from street rights-of-way under § 11-24(c), and railroads must keep the ditches along their tracks clear of noxious growth, trash, garbage and filth under § 11-24(d).
Violations & Fines
A violation of § 11-24 is punishable as a misdemeanor under subsection (e). The litter control officer has right of entry onto premises to inspect for violations under Chapter 11, Article VI, and the city can also abate the nuisance itself and place a lien on the property for the cost under §§ 11-192 through 11-197.
